2 Research Positions (PhD positions) “Mnemonic Populism in Contemporary Europe” (Bielefeld Univ.)

The Faculty of History, Philosophy and Theology (Department of History) at the Bielefeld University offers 2 PhD positions for 3 years each in the framework of the Junior Research Group “Mnemonic Populism in Contemporary Europe” (PI: Kornelia Kończal) funded by the Volkswagen Foundation (Freigeist Fellowship, 2023-2028). The main aim of the project “Mnemonic Populism in Contemporary Europe” is to explore the ways in which the past has been used by populist forces in Europe after 1945.
